Veterans' benefits

Many ve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ma or any other asbestos-related diseases may be eligible for compensation. This compensation could include monthly disability payments, medical treatment and travel costs to mesothelioma treatment centers. A mesothelioma lawyer can help veterans determine the best VA claim and compensation options for their circumstances. The type of cancer a veteran has, and their income level can affect eligibility for benefits.

The VA offers a number of programs for veterans suffering from m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illnesses. These include travel benefits, pensions and disability compensation. Disability compensation is a tax-free, monthly payment that is determined by the severity of a veterans' mesothelioma diagnosis and their related disabilities due to service. Veterans diagnosed with mesothelioma who receive a 100% disability rating and higher typically receive the maximum monthly compensation.

Veterans with mesothelioma that have a disability that is connected to service are eligible to receive treatment for free at the West Los Angeles VA Medical Center. The VA also offers housing and transportation from and to the mesothelioma expert. Some veterans have utilized these free mesothelioma treatments and have increased their lifespans and quality of life.

Some veterans are also eligible for a housebound benefit, also known as Aid and Attendance (A&A). This benefit can help a veteran pay for a caregiver should they require assistance in activities of daily living, such as bathing eating, dressing and bathing. Some veterans are bedridden due to a late diagnosis. This benefit may be used to pay for a nursing assistant or a home health aid.

In some cases an attorney with expertise in mesothelioma can help you apply for A&A benefits and housebound benefits. However, the veteran must have documentation of their asbestos exposure and mesothelioma exposure to qualify.
